MICHELLE AND BRIAN'S WEDDING
August, 2009 in St Louis"Our wedding was amazing! We found that an afternoon reception was less expensive and actually our guests stayed through the end, whereas with evening receptions the older crowd tends to leave early as well as people with young children. We followed the reception by a reception part deux at Bee Tree County Park, at the Frisbee pavilion where we had a "St. Louis themed" party complete with AB products, Ted Drewes, pork stakes, Dad's cookies, Gus' pretzels, and gooey butter cake, all famous St. Louis things. This allowed us to informally interact with our guests, give the out of town guests a dinner and something to do, and was our compromise for an all indoor wedding up to this point. We also have very musical families and friends, and we could all play music together as the sun set over the Mississippi. It was a blast and the day of a lifetime."
